GREEN GODDESS DIP



Green Goddess Dip image

Provided by Ellie Krieger

Categories     appetizer

Time 10m

Yield 1 1/2 cups

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 ripe avocado, halved, pitted and peeled
2 scallions, green and white parts, coarsely chopped
1/4 cup fresh tarragon
1/4 cup fresh parsley
3 tablespoons white vinegar
3/4 cup buttermilk
Salt
Vegetable sticks, for dipping

Steps:

  • Place the avocado, scallions, tarragon, parsley, vinegar, buttermilk and 1/2 teaspoon salt in a blender; puree until smooth. Serve with vegetable sticks.

CHIPS AND VEGGIES WITH SUN-DRIED TOMATO DIP



Chips and Veggies with Sun-Dried Tomato Dip image

Provided by Rachael Ray : Food Network

Categories     appetizer

Time 10m

Yield 4 servings

Number Of Ingredients 11

3/4 pound feta cheese, crumbled
1/2 cup sun dried tomatoes in oil, drained and coarsely chopped
1 clove garlic or 1/2 teaspoon granulated garlic
1 teaspoon dried thyme leaves
1/2 teaspoon dried oregano leaves
3/4 cup milk
1 teaspoon black pepper
1 sack chips (recommended: Onion and Garlic Yukon Gold Chips, Terra Brand, or other Mediterranean flavored gourmet chip), available on snacks aisle of market
1 pound baby cut carrots
1 green bell pepper, cut in strips
4 stalks celery, cut into sticks

Steps:

  • Combine cheese, sun-dried tomatoes, garlic, herbs, milk, black pepper in food processor and process until smooth. Transfer to a small bowl. Serve with chips and veggies.

EXTRA-GREEN GREEN GODDESS DIP



Extra-Green Green Goddess Dip image

It's the watercress that makes this new riff on a classic greener-and zestier, too.

Provided by Melissa Clark

Categories     Condiment/Spread     Milk/Cream     Cocktail Party     Picnic     Super Bowl     Quick & Easy     Low Cal     Basil     Chive     Party     Watercress     Bon Appétit

Yield Makes about 1 1/4 cups

Number Of Ingredients 13

2 cups (packed) trimmed watercress sprigs (from 1 large bunch)
1/2 cup fresh basil leaves
3 tablespoons chopped fresh chives
1 tablespoon chopped fresh tarragon
1/2 teaspoon finely grated lemon peel
1/2 cup mayonnaise
1/4 cup crème fraîche or sour cream
1 1/2 tablespoons fresh lemon juice
2 anchovy fillets
1 teaspoon Dijon mustard
1 garlic clove, peeled
Assorted cut-up vegetables (For dipping)
Assorted chips (for dipping)

Steps:

  • Assorted cut-up vegetables (for dipping) Assorted chips (for dipping) Combine first 5 ingredients in processor; blend 5 seconds. Add next 6 ingredients. Blend until herbs, anchovies, and garlic are finely chopped, scraping down sides of bowl occasionally. Season dip with salt and pepper. Transfer to bowl. DO AHEAD: Can be made 2 hours ahead. Cover and chill.
  • Place bowl of dip in center of platter; surround with vegetables and chips.

GREEK GODDESS DIP



Greek Goddess Dip image

This Greek goddess dip is stunningly verdant and has a bright herby flavor. The Greek strain in this dressing comes from using dill in place of watercress. Make it and watch it do a disappearing act on vegetables, pita chips or whatever conduit you can dream up.

Provided by Melissa Clark

Categories     easy, quick, condiments, dips and spreads

Time 5m

Yield 4 to 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 13

1/2 cup packed fresh dill
1/2 cup packed fresh mint
1/2 cup packed fresh parsley
1/3 cup packed fresh basil
2 garlic cloves, chopped
2 scallions, white and green parts, sliced
1 1/2 tablespoons freshly squeezed lemon juice
Pinch kosher salt, more to taste
1/2 cup extra virgin olive oil
1/2 cup crumbled feta cheese
1/2 cup Greek yogurt
1/4 cup mayonnaise, optional
Raw chopped vegetables or pita chips, for serving

Steps:

  • Place dill, mint, parsley, basil, garlic, scallions, lemon juice and salt in a food processor and process until finely chopped.
  • With motor running, drizzle in the olive oil until incorporated. Add feta and process until smooth; pulse in yogurt. Taste dip and add more salt, if desired. If you like a creamier, richer dip, add mayonnaise and pulse to combine.
  • Serve dip immediately with vegetables or pita chips or cover and store in refrigerator for up to 3 days.

GROOVY GREEN GODDESS DIP



Groovy Green Goddess Dip image

Make and share this Groovy Green Goddess Dip recipe from Food.com.

Provided by ShortyBond

Categories     < 15 Mins

Time 15m

Yield 4-6 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 (2 ounce) can anchovy fillets, drained
1 small red onions or 1 small white onion, chopped
1/2 cup flat leaf parsley
12 stalks fresh chives, chopped
2 tablespoons chopped tarragon leaves
3 tablespoons white wine or 3 tablespoons tarragon vinegar
1/2 lemon, juice of
1/3 cup extra virgin olive oil
1 cup sour cream
black pepper

Steps:

  • In a food processor, combine first 6 ingredients.
  • Turn processor on and stream in olive oil.
  • Transfer dip to a bowl and stir in sour cream and black pepper to taste.
  • Serve with veggies of choice and breadsticks for dipping.
